Cetearyl Ethylhexanoate
Functionemollient
What it is — Cetearyl Ethylhexanoate (INCI: Cetearyl Ethylhexanoate) is a synthetic ester emollient.
What it does — It is commonly used to soften and smooth the skin and to give a light, silky slip that helps a formula spread evenly.
Typical use — It appears in lotions, creams, sunscreens and makeup, where it improves texture without heaviness.
Who it suits / good to know — Suitable for most skin types and often chosen for a light finish. Very dry skin may prefer richer emollients used alongside it.
